Edible water-soluble film containing a foam reducing flavoring agent

1. A method of preparing an edible water-soluble film composition, said method comprising:
- a) preparing a master batch of film-forming components comprising a water-soluble polymer, a foam reducing flavoring agent selected from the group consisting of menthol, cherry menthol, cinnamint, spearmint, peppermint, orange flavor, natural raspberry, and combinations thereof, and a polar solvent, wherein said foam reducing flavoring agent is added before mixing said polymer with said solvent;
b) mixing said film-forming components under vacuum;
c) wet casting said film-forming components; and
d) removing said polar solvent through a controlled drying process to form said edible water-soluble film;
wherein said film is free of added defoaming agents.

Abstract
An edible water-soluble film is provided. The film includes at least one water-soluble polymer, and a foam reducing flavoring agent, wherein the film is free of added anti-foaming or defoaming agents.
